Championship Format

  • 36 holes of gross Modified Alternate Shot
  • Teams will be placed into Age Divisions as of the child's age on the first day of the championship
  • Each age division champion will be the team with the lowest 36-hole total score
    • Age Divisions will be flighted for gift certificates for round two by round one scores
  • Modified Alternate Shot

    • Both players hit their tee shots
    • Next, both players hit the second shot with their partner's ball
    • After each ball has been played twice, the team chooses which ball it will use to complete the hole hitting alternate shots into the hole
  • Max score of 10 is in effect

The Courses

  • ChampionsGate Golf Resort - International & National Courses will both continue to be in the 2025 rotation. The newly renovated International Course, is a beautifully styled coastal links course, which was remodeled to feel more like it's original design. 
  • Orange County National Golf Center & Lodge (Panther) - A recent staple and crowd favorite, Orange County National's Panther Lake Course meanders through rolling terrain and puts a premium on the approach shots. It has tested PGA Tour & Korn Ferry Tour "Q-School" in recent year.
  • Reunion Resort and Club - Palmer & Watson Courses have entered into the 2025 rotation.

Championship Information

  • Course Setup is based on competitors age as of the first day of the Championship
    • Men 18-49 - 6,500 - 6,700 yards
    • Boys 15-17 & Men 50-64 - 6,100 - 6,300 yards
    • Boys 14 & Younger and Men 65 & Over - 5,400 - 5,500 yards
    • Women 15 - 49 - 5,400 - 5,500 yards
    • Girls 14 & Younger and Women 50 & Over -  4,800 - 5,000 yards
  • Field Size - 208 teams (416 players)
